RFK Jr. Says Pregnant Women Can Get COVID-19 Vaccine If They Choose To

The federal public health agency no longer recommends COVID-19 vaccination for pregnant women.

Pregnant women can still get COVID-19 vaccines, even after the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ention stopped recommending the shots during pregnancy, Health Secretary Robert F. Kennedy Jr. told members of Congress on June 24.

โ€œWeโ€™re not depriving anybody of choice. If a pregnant woman wants the COVID-19 vaccine, she can get it,โ€ Kennedy said. โ€œ[We are] no longer recommending it because there was no science supporting that recommendation.โ€

Kennedy announced on May 27 that the CDC would stop recommending the COVID-19 vaccination for pregnant women, a change after years of the agency advising vaccination during pregnancy. The updated adult immunization schedule does not contain a recommendation for pregnant women to receive a COVID-19 vaccine, although all other adults are advised to take one.

A spokesperson for the Department of Health and Human Services told The Epoch Times in an email that health agencies โ€œencourage individuals to talk with their healthcare provider about any personal medical decision.โ€

Kennedy said on Tuesday that multiple studies have identified adverse events following COVID-19 vaccination, including miscarriage.

A preprint paper recently released online concluded that in Israel, women who were vaccinated early in their pregnancy experienced more fetal losses than expected. The paperโ€™s authors include Retsef Levi, a professor who Kennedy has named to the CDCโ€™s vaccine advisory panel.

โ€œThereโ€™s no safety data for it, so weโ€™re not going to recommend it to people when we donโ€™t have safety data,โ€ Kennedy said.

Kennedy was answering Rep. Robin Kelly (D-N.Y.), who had entered into the record statements by some medical groups critical of the change.
